database telegraf creation failed 401 unauthorized

On a daily basis, he is involved in architecting, developing and maintaining large industrial projects with complex needs. In order to enable authentication for InfluxDB 1.7.x, you are going to create an administrator account for your InfluxDB database (if you didnt use initialization scripts). Can you still use Commanders Strike if the only attack available to forego is an attack against an ally? submit a documentation issue. Did the Golden Gate Bridge 'flatten' under the weight of 300,000 people in 1987? Load Data. Can the Internal Developer Portal Solve Alert Chaos? Connect and share knowledge within a single location that is structured and easy to search. Well occasionally send you account related emails. What is Wario dropping at the end of Super Mario Land 2 and why? If you chose to create initialization scripts for your container, you should also have a logline for it. telegraf-ds values.yaml: The new core of InfluxDB built with Rust and Apache Arrow. As mentioned above, we will provide more details about setting up Telegraph in Part 2 of this series. to your account. The official InfluxDB image for Docker is called influxdb. This is the error, I am getting. Docker containers communication without exposing ports, How to set retention policies on influxdb docker container using entrypoint script in dockerfile. Why don't we use the 7805 for car phone chargers? why I can't run truely my docker telegraf container on my centos7? now, never miss a story, always stay in-the-know. That was probably a DNS name resolbing problem. If this is not the case, make sure that you specified the correct environment variables for your container. This page documents an earlier version of InfluxDB. What is the host system OS? InfluxDB will enforce authentication once there is an admin user. Note: Repeating the exact CREATE USER statement is idempotent. Interpreting non-statistically significant results: Do we have "no evidence" or "insufficient evidence" to reject the null? 401 Unauthorised with Telegraf and InfluxDB - database creation failed - even with All Access API tokens. Have a question about this project? The New stack does not sell your information or share it with Database creation failed: Response Error: Status Code [403], expected [200], [error authorizing query: telegraf_filesrv not authorized to execute statement 'CREATE DATABASE telegraf', requires admin privilege]. Docker can serve as a good fit for many organizations as a virtualization environment that provides an easy way to create, manage and delete containers on the fly. Error writing to outputs.influxdb_v2: failed to write metric (401 To start InfluxDB on Docker, run the following command: In order to test if your InfluxDB container is correctly running, you can check that the HTTP API is correctly enabled: You can also check that your InfluxDB server is correctly listening on port 8086 on your host: Awesome! Thank you very much. Telegraf vdev-72-g1074464 (git: master 1074464) to your account. By default, authentication is disabled, all credentials are silently ignored, and all users have all privileges. In the navigation menu on the left, select Data ( Load Data) > Telegraf. Can you still use Commanders Strike if the only attack available to forego is an attack against an ally? The text was updated successfully, but these errors were encountered: I haven't found that further writes are broken if the database already exists despite the CREATE failure, but it does create a log entry each time Telegraf starts. The InfluxDB API provides a programmatic interface for interactions with InfluxDB v2.0. Now that we have seen the network strategy we are going to use, lets install the InfluxDB container for Docker. Next, reassign the folder permissions for your newly created file; otherwise, your container wont be able to interact with it properly. On a daily basis, he is involved in architecting, developing and maintaining large industrial projects with complex needs. and edit the username and password settings: Next, restart Telegraf and youre all set! I have a virtual machine running on Ubuntu 20.04, I installed Telegraf, InfluxDB and Grafana for monitoring VMs and cluster's nodes. The only way to let Telegraf write to my database is to GRANT ALL TO telegraf_filesrv. Telegraf logs error about unable to create InfluxDB database, Add support for skipping database creation. Otherwise the data will I would still like to add an option to not create the database but it shouldn't affect operation. I haven't done anything special for this made sure everything up running and our telegraf.conf have all configuration which we suppose to use. To subscribe to this RSS feed, copy and paste this URL into your RSS reader. # ## # ## Multiple URLs can be specified for . 565), Improving the copy in the close modal and post notices - 2023 edition, New blog post from our CEO Prashanth: Community is the future of AI. In the navigation menu on the left, select Data (Load Data) > Telegraf. 1. Telegraf works manually but not the service - Server Fault How do I run a docker compose file with modified telegraf config file? b - Getting packages on Debian distributions. The action you just performed triggered the security solution. Note: the user ID will surely be different on your system, and you should modify it accordingly when running the docker command. How to Setup InfluxDB, Telegraf and Grafana on Docker: Part 1. contributed,sponsor-influxdata,sponsored,sponsored-post-contributed. Prepare InfluxDB 1.7.x for Docker. MIP Model with relaxed integer constraints takes longer to solve than normal model, why? I just keeps trying to connect to localhost. ', referring to the nuclear power plant in Ignalina, mean? [telegraf-ds] Failed to write metric (will be dropped: 401 Unauthorized). By clicking Accept all cookies, you agree Stack Exchange can store cookies on your device and disclose information in accordance with our Cookie Policy. Authentication is correctly enabled. Genius mate !!! The best answers are voted up and rise to the top, Not the answer you're looking for? So after everything up and running data from kinesis is coming to the Telegraf but from telegraf data is not coming to Influxdb. Antoine writes technical articles focused on system administration and modern open-source monitoring solutions. Telegraf logs error about unable to create InfluxDB database #2739 - Github Asking for help, clarification, or responding to other answers. Sign up for a free GitHub account to open an issue and contact its maintainers and the community. docker - database "telegraf" creation failed: Post "http://influxdb I have this in the influxdb output part of the conf file: If you look ad the urls, it does not seem to read the conf file. Which was the first Sci-Fi story to predict obnoxious "robo calls"? Built in 2013 by InfluxData, InfluxDB is by far one of the most-used time-series databases for DevOps monitoring and dashboarding. Add option to prevent Telegraf from trying to execute "CREATE DATABASE" and just write data. Non-admin users can have one of the following three privileges per database: Cloudflare Ray ID: 7c0b70884dc7360a When you manually run telegraf, are you running as the telegraf user or as root? unaffiliated third parties. I followed many guides, but I am missing something. Thank you for being part of our community! For passwords that include a single quote or a newline character, escape the single quote or newline character with a backslash both when creating the password and when submitting authentication requests. roundup of the most recent TNS articles in your inbox each day. Plugins do not currently have the ability to authenticate requests and service endpoints (for example, Graphite, collectd, etc.) First, make sure that nothing is running on the port 8086: If you remember correctly, we configured our folders to be accessible by the InfluxDB user (belonging in the InfluxDB group). Teams. I installed telegraf using this helm chart. In the Bucket dropdown, select the bucket where Telegraf will store collected data. In my case, it is going to be created in, Edit a new script file on your newly created folder, and make sure to give it a .iql extension: Find centralized, trusted content and collaborate around the technologies you use most. Installing Telegraf. Otterize: Intent-Based Access Control for Kubernetes and Cloud, CircleCI CTO on How to Quickly Recover from a Malicious Hack, Tech Backgrounder: Slim.AI Makes Container Hardening Easier, Usenix: Continuous Integration Is Just SRE Alerting 'Shifted Left', How Testcontainers Is Demonstrating Value as a Key CI Tool, Tomohiro Nishikado Revisits His 1978 Game Space Invaders, After the Docker Free Team Episode: How to Sunset a Free Feature, Pulumi Rocks AI-Infused Infrastructure as Code Platform, DoD Software Factories Take Charge of Their Digital Destinies, Why Sumo Logic Embraced the OpenTelemetry Standard, Kubernetes Improves Environmental Impact, Even for Small Companies, Reframing Kubernetes Observability with a Graph, OpenTelemetry Gaining Traction from Companies and Vendors, How to Create Zero Trust Architecture for Service Mesh, Service Mesh Demand for Kubernetes Shifts to Security, AmeriSave Moved Its Microservices to the Cloud with Traefik's Dynamic Reverse Proxy, How To Install Docker on Ubuntu 18.04 and Debian 10, Dont Let Time Series Data Break Your Relational Database. As the rm option is set, Docker will run a container in order to execute this command and the container will be deleted as soon as it exits. Powered by Discourse, best viewed with JavaScript enabled. To find support, use the following resources: InfluxDB Cloud and InfluxDB Enterprise customers can contact InfluxData Support. Hello, is this being actively worked on? See the authorization section for how to create an admin user. Content Discovery initiative April 13 update: Related questions using a Review our technical responses for the 2023 Developer Survey, Identify blue/translucent jelly-like animal on beach, "Signpost" puzzle from Tatham's collection. Was Aristarchus the first to propose heliocentrism? Create InfluxDB database to hold Telegraf data incoming - apcupsdMon Register Data is also coming in Telegraf from Kinesis. The InfluxDB output plugin configuration . You can execute the entrypoint script in order to launch a simple InfluxDB instance on your container. 1. Asking for help, clarification, or responding to other answers. If there is specific information youre looking for, please Automatically configure Telegraf for InfluxDB v2.1 | InfluxDB OSS 2.1 How to debug why Telegraf is not sending data from Openweathermap to influxdb. are not authenticated. Not sure what it was, but restarting services and reviewing the configs helped. I tried with admin password and token; and also leaving username blank and providing the token only, nothing works. @danielnelson oh interesting, I see that now, sorry for the confusion. -t : to allocate a pseudo-TTY to your current shell environment. First, create a scripts folder on your host wherever you want.

Lisa Thibault Laettner Wife, There Is An Impediment With My Service Progressive, Articles D